This is a real 1969 1 of 311 Camaro aluminum headed blocks casting number 3855272 dated B-1-9 stamped T0206JJ and vin down by the oil filter 19N605205. This is a standard bore 396 4 bolt block that was cleaned and magged in excellent condition with no damage to it. $3500 for the block and can ship if you cannot pick up.
